鉄道車両などの車両システムは、乗客の輸送および/または貨物の輸送の両方に利用される。鉄道車両は、典型的には、鉄道に沿って走行するために機械的に、論理的に、仮想的になど、互いに結合され得る多数の車両を含む車両システムである。車両システム内の車両は、独自の車輪セットおよび任意選択的に対応する車軸を含む。機関車などのいくつかの車両は、車軸に動力を提供するための牽引モータを含み、他の車両は、車輪がそれに応じて回転しながら鉄道に沿って押されるか、または引かれるだけである。そのような鉄道車両は、鉄道システムの多数の軌道に沿って進行し、複数の鉄道車両は、いずれかの時点で鉄道システムを利用する。
Claims (3)
- 監視される特性としての、車両の構成要素の振動特性、流体特性及び温度特性を、決定する段階と、
該車両の該構成要素の前記振動特性、前記流体特性及び前記温度特性を、予想される特性として、前記車両の速度、該車両の車軸に及ぼされるトルク、周囲温度、又は、該車両が移動している経路の特性に基づいて、計算する段階と、
決定された前記振動特性、前記流体特性及び前記温度特性が、それぞれ、計算された前記振動特性、前記流体特性及び前記温度特性から逸脱しているかどうかを決定する段階と、
決定された前記振動特性、前記流体特性又は前記温度特性が、それぞれ、計算された前記振動特性、前記流体特性又は前記温度特性から逸脱している場合に、前記車両の車軸に対する健全性スコアを決定する段階と、
前記健全性スコアが、ロックされる車軸が生じる所定の確率を示す場合に、1又はそれ以上の応答アクションを実施する段階と、
を含む方法であって、
実施される前記1又はそれ以上の応答アクションが、
運転者にアラートを送信すること、
前記車両の移動を停止させること、
該車両の移動を減速させること、
該車両が修理されるまで、該車両の走行を防止すること、及び、
1つ以上の構成要素の点検をスケジュールすること、
のうちの1又はそれ以上を含む、ことを特徴とする方法。 - 前記アラートが、視覚メッセージ、聴覚メッセージ、聴覚音、及び/又は、点滅ライトを含む、請求項1に記載の方法。
- 前記健全性スコアが、ルックアップテーブル、決定木、アルゴリズム、数学的関数、及び/又は、数学的モデルにより、決定される、請求項1に記載の方法。
